Full-Stack Developer (.NET + React/Angular)
About the Role
We are looking for a Full-Stack Developer strongly focusing on .NET and React or Angular.
You will develop robust backend services using modern .NET technologies and build scalable front-end applications using Angular or React.
Responsibilities
- Develop backend services using C#, .NET Framework, .NET Core, ASP.NET Core/MVC/WebAPI.
- Build scalable web applications with Angular or React.
- Develop and integrate REST APIs.
- Work with relational databases (SQL Server/PostgreSQL/MySQL).
- Implement data access using Entity Framework Core or similar ORMs.
- Design modular, maintainable, and scalable architecture (OOP, SOLID, patterns).
- Participate in CI/CD processes using Azure DevOps; work with Git, Docker, Kubernetes.
Required Skills
Frontend
- Hands-on experience with JavaScript, TypeScript.
- Proficiency in React or Angular.
- Strong knowledge of HTML, CSS, JavaScript, TypeScript.
Experience with UI/UX principles and responsive design.
Backend (.NET — strong focus)
- Experience in backend development using:
- C#
- .NET Framework
- .NET Core
- ASP.NET Core (MVC, WebAPI)
Strong understanding of OOP, OOD, SOLID, design patterns, software architecture styles.
Database
- Experience with SQL databases (SQL Server, PostgreSQL, MySQL).
Experience with Entity Framework Core or similar ORMs.
Cloud & DevOps
- Familiarity with Azure Cloud.
Experience with Git, Azure DevOps, CI/CD pipelines.
Would Be a Plus
Python, PHP
Soft Skills
- Strong communication skills
- Analytical thinking
- Ability to work in a team
- Willingness to learn new technologies
English: Upper-Intermediate+
Education
- Bachelor’s degree in Computer Science or related field.
Required skills experience
| .NET | 1.5 years |
| ASP.NET | 1.5 years |
| React.js | 1.5 years |
| JavaScript | 1.5 years |
| TypeScript | 1.5 years |
Required languages
| English | B2 - Upper Intermediate |
Published 3 December
240 views
·
75 applications
10% read
📊
Average salary range of similar jobs in
analytics →
Loading...